Address

fact1qehsceud232sq93sc8z3z05tdpsh6g8u6hvga7u

0 FACT

Confirmed
Total Received8.52196826 FACT
Total Sent8.52196826 FACT
Final Balance0 FACT
No. Transactions2

Transactions

fact1qehsceud232sq93sc8z3z05tdpsh6g8u6hvga7u8.52196826 FACT
 
 
fact1qehsceud232sq93sc8z3z05tdpsh6g8u6hvga7u8.52196826 FACT